SKILLET POTATOES WITH APPLE AND ONION
Heat: 3 tbsp. oil
Add:
1 1/2 lb. russet potatoes, peeled, quartered, and sliced 1/4 inch thick
1 yellow onion, diced
salt and black pepper to taste
1 sweet, tart apple, cored and diced (such as Braeburn or Honey Crisp)

Heat oil in a 10 inch skillet(preferably cast iron) over medium until it shimmers.
Add potatoes and onion to hot oil; season with salt and pepper. Cover and cook potatoes, stirring every 5 minutes, for 15-20 minutes. Add apple, cover, and cook until potatoes are tender, 5 minutes more.
